The facts of the case are that the applicants are retired officers belonging to the Indian Administrative Service and commutation of their pension is governed by the Central Civil Service (Commutation of Pension Rules), 1981 (the Rules, hereafter). Aggrieved with the period of 15 years for recovery of commuted pension under rule 10A of the Rules, the applicants have preferred this OA.
